GNOME Video Arcade Changelog

What's new in GNOME Video Arcade 0.8.8

Nov 28, 2017
  • Adapting again to MAME's ever-changing XML schema.
  • MAME 0.191 exceeded GVA's internal XML element depth limit, which caused the program to abort during database construction.

New in GNOME Video Arcade 0.8.7 (Apr 29, 2017)

  • Adapting to MAME's ever-changing XML schema. MAME 0.184 introduced a small change that broke database construction, resulting in no games listed.
  • New Translations:
  • Hungarian (Balázs Úr)
  • Indonesian (Kukuh Syafaat)
  • Updated Translations:
  • Danish (Alan Mortensen)
  • German (Mario Blättermann)
  • Polish (Piotr Drąg)
  • Swedish (Anders Jonsson)

New in GNOME Video Arcade 0.8.4 (Aug 27, 2015)

  • Been awhile! This is just a bug fix release mainly to repair deterioration caused by backward-incompatible changes in recent releases of MAME and GTK3.
  • What's New:
  • The music feature on the Properties window is gone. GVA was streaming the music from arcade-history.com, but the website no longer (openly) serves those music files. I suppose this was bound to happen but it was neat while it lasted. (GStreamer is no longer a build requirement.)
  • Also removed the empty Gallery tab from the Properties window. This was a placeholder for a feature that never happened.
  • Dropped support for XMAME. Remember XMAME? Me neither.
  • Bugs Fixed:
  • GNOME #704632: Switch from gnome-doc-utils to yelp-tools (reported and patched by Jeremy Bicha)
  • GNOME #704811: All available games are shown as favourite (reported by Gioele Barabucci)
  • GNOME #704860: Screensaver is not properly inhibited (reported by Gioele Barabucci)
  • GNOME #748667: Adapt to new sound options in MAME >= 0.154 (reported and patched by Emmanuel Kasper)
  • GNOME #752266: Rename /game/machine/ since 0.163 (reported by Fabrice Bellet)
  • New Translations:
  • Bosnian (Samir Ribic)
  • Greek (Dimitris Spingos)
  • Serbian (Мирослав Николић)
  • Updated Translations:
  • Brazilian Portuguese (Rafael Ferreira)
  • Chinese [simplified] (Wylmer Wang)
  • Czech (Marek ÄŒernocký)
  • French (Bruno Brouard)
  • Galician (Fran Diéguez)
  • Polish (Piotr DrÄ…g)
  • Slovenian (Matej Urbančič)
  • Spanish (Daniel Mustieles)
  • Swedish (Josef Andersson and Daniel Nylander)
  • Turkish (Muhammet Kara)

New in GNOME Video Arcade 0.8.0 (May 16, 2011)

  • GNOME Video Arcade 0.8.0
  • ========================
  • The feature set of version 0.8.0 is identical to 0.7.1, but now uses current GNOME 3 technologies and drops several GNOME 2 era dependencies such as GConf, libunique, and dbus-glib.
  • GNOME #622933: Migrate from dbus-glib to GDBus (reported by Andre Klapper, patched by Bastien Nocera)
  • GNOME #642689: README out of date: sdlmame does not exist anymore (reported by Emmanuel Kasper)
  • GNOME #643000: Bump libwnck requirement to 2.91.6 (reported and patched by Bastien Nocera)
  • Add GenericName and make desktop file strings translatable.
  • Add to POTFILES.in. (Jordi Mallach)
  • Remove deprecated "Encoding" key from desktop file. (Jordi Mallach)
  • Remove gettext calls from all g_message() strings. (Jordi Mallach)
  • New Translations:
  • Catalan (Jordi Mallach)
  • Romanian (Lucian Adrian Grijincu)
  • Russian (Yuri Myasoedov)
  • Simplified Chinese (Yinghua Wang)
  • Updated Translations:
  • Brazilian Portuguese (Djavan Fagundes)
  • Czech (Marek ÄŒernocký)
  • Danish (Joe Hansen)
  • French (Claude Paroz)
  • Galician (Fran Diéguez)
  • German (Mario Blättermann)
  • Norwegian BokmÃ¥l (Kjartan Maraas)
  • Slovenian (Matej Urbančič, Andrej ŽnidarÅ¡ič)
  • Spanish (Jorge González, Daniel Mustieles)
  • Swedish (Daniel Nylander)

New in GNOME Video Arcade 0.7.1 (Jun 1, 2010)

  • GNOME Video Arcade now detects changes to your ROMs directory, such as adding or removing games, while its running and offers to rescan your ROM files in order to present an updated game list without having to restart the application.
  • GNOME Video Arcade is now a "single-instance" application. That means if you launch it while it's already running, it will simply present the existing window instead of creating a second window. This adds a new dependency on libunique.
  • Updated Translations:
  • Brazilian Portuguese (Flamarion Jorge)
  • Danish (Lars Christian Jensen)
  • French (Bruno Brouard)
  • Norwegian Bokmål (Kjartan Maraas)
  • Slovenian (Andrej Žnidaršič)

New in GNOME Video Arcade 0.7.0 (Mar 12, 2010)

  • In the Properties window you can now listen to music clips of the selected game. Not all games have music clips available. Requires GStreamer libraries.
  • Search entry has a "clear search" button.
  • Position of main window is remembered across sessions.
  • Size of Properties window is remembered across sessions.
  • About dialog has a link to the GNOME Video Arcade website.
  • Better error handling when data files like Catver.ini and nplayers.ini are missing or unparsable.
  • Fixed the strange resizing behavior in the Properties window. Window expanded fine but shrunk very slowly while trying to continuously word wrap the history content.
  • GTK+ requirement bumped from 2.12 to 2.18.
  • libgnome dependency is completely gone.
  • Updated Translations:
  • Czech (Marek Cernocky)
  • Galician (Fran Diéguez)
  • German (Mario Blättermann)
  • Slovenian (Andrej Žnidaršič)
  • Spanish (Jorge González)

New in GNOME Video Arcade 0.6.8 (Jan 24, 2010)

  • "Last Played" column, which when sorted shows the most recently played games.
  • Introduce an optional dependency on the GLib bindings for D-Bus, which is used to inhibit GNOME's screen saver from starting while playing a game in fullscreen mode.
  • Drop dependency on libglade. Use GtkBuilder instead.
  • Bugs Fixed:
  • GNOME #597947: Missing no-c-format marker when string contains % (reported by Claude Paroz)
  • GNOME #598038: Remove old translation helper files (reported by Claude Paroz)
  • GNOME #605766: Non-translatable strings in the catalog (reported by Flamarion Jorge)
  • User Interface Translations:
  • Complete Czech translation by Marek Cernocky
  • Complete German translation by Mario Blättermann
  • Complete Italian translation by Diego Pierotto
  • Partial Danish translation by Lars C. Jensen and Joe Hansen
  • Partial French translation by Claude Paroz
  • Partial Greek translation by Kostas Papadimas
  • Partial Punjabi translation by A S Alam
  • Partial Slovenian translation by Matej Urbančič and Andrej ŽnidarÅ¡ič
  • Partial Spanish translation by Jorge Gonzalez and Omar Campagne
  • Partial Swedish translation by Daniel Nylander
  • Documentation Translations:
  • Complete Italian translation by Diego Pierotto
  • Partial German translation by Mario Blättermann
  • Partial Spanish translation by Jorge Gonzalez and Omar Campagne

New in GNOME Video Arcade 0.6.6 (Apr 5, 2009)

  • Project moved to GitHub.
  • GNOME Video Arcade can now be configured to parse a nplayers.ini file at startup. See the README files for details. This unlocks a more descriptive tooltip for the Players column, as well as new Players (Alt.) and Players (Sim.) columns, which show the maximum number of alternating and simultaneous players (respectively) a game supports.
  • If GNOME Video Arcade is built against GTK+ 2.14 or later it will no longer link to libgnome, which is a deprecated GNOME platform library. Note the mimimum required GTK+ version is still 2.12.

New in GNOME Video Arcade 0.6.5 (Nov 21, 2008)

  • SF Bug #2314490: Segfault while scanning roms. Reported and tested by Daniel Rammelt.
  • Set the GVA_DEBUG environment variable to "io" for more detailed debugging messages during runtime.